What is Citymapper?

Citymapper combines real‑time public transport data, walking, cycling, rideshare and car‑share options into a single, easy‑to‑use navigation app. It helps users find the fastest, cheapest, or most eco‑friendly route across hundreds of cities. The app also offers live service alerts, step‑by‑step directions, and a subscription Pass that bundles multiple mobility services into one payment, making urban travel seamless and predictable.

Key Features of Citymapper

Provides real‑time departure times for buses, trains, and trams in supported cities.
Combines public transit with walking, cycling, rideshare, and car‑share options to suggest the fastest route.
Shows cost comparisons for each route, highlighting the cheapest or most eco‑friendly option.
Delivers push notifications for service disruptions, delays, and platform changes.
Offers a Citymapper Pass that bundles multiple mobility services into a single subscription.
Includes offline map access for core route planning when internet connectivity is limited.
Integrates with local bike‑share and scooter providers for seamless first‑ and last‑mile travel.
Provides step‑by‑step, turn‑by‑turn navigation with voice guidance.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is Citymapper free to use?

Yes, the basic navigation and route planning features are free; premium features require a Citymapper Pass subscription.

Which cities are supported?

Citymapper covers over 70 major cities worldwide, including London, New York, Paris, Tokyo, and Sydney.

Can I use Citymapper offline?

Core route planning works offline after maps are cached, but real‑time data requires an internet connection.

Does Citymapper integrate with ride‑hailing services?

Yes, it can book rides from partners like Uber, Lyft, and local taxi services directly within the app.
